Based on research by boffins at west Sydney University, Indiana University, the college of Florida, Singapore control University, and Rutgers University, dealbreakers have significantly more energy in long-term relationships compared to short-term interactions. Females have more dealbreakers than guys, but men and women who consider on their own to-be highly desirable do have more dealbreakers than the average person.
In general, daters have a tendency to weigh dealbreakers a lot more greatly than dealmakers – meaning negative qualities overshadow good ones, no matter how good they have been.

Fortunately, eHarmony will be here to help. The dating internet site recently introduced individual information from 619,533 eHarmony readers that disclosed the most notable online dating dealbreakers for males and females.
Being rude got the most truly effective place, with 77percent of males and 79% of women saying becoming boorish will finish a relationship. Spending time with an ex was available in second with 71percent of men and 73% of women claiming maintaining touching an old flame is actually a no-go. Lying was available in 3rd with 61% of males and 62per cent of women stating they wouldn’t put up with it. Discussing the rear is laziness, which only came in at 17per cent of men and 18percent of females.
«While we weren’t amazed observe that rudeness had been a significant factor for both men and women, we were enthusiastic about the truth that it defeat around sleeping and spending time with an ex as a dealbreaker!» stated Jeannie Assimos, editor-in-chief at eHarmony.
Several of eHarmony’s different crucial ideas consist of:
- 1 from 4 ladies and 1 out-of 5 males state cursing is actually a turn-off. Generally, it isn’t a dealbreaker for many women, but 77per cent of males state it is adequate cause to get rid of a relationship.
- Nearly 1 / 2 of women and men state it really is a great added bonus whenever a partner remains fit, but only 21percent of women and 29percent of men say it’s vital.
- Stingy times are often undesirable. Nearly half males state they’re all right with online dating a cheapskate, but 3 off 4 ladies state not a chance.
- In regards to 4 off 5 guys state these are typically good online dating someone who nonetheless lives with their parents, but more than half of women state they won’t date anyone who hasn’t relocated around.
